Créer Un AUTHOR.md Pour Votre Projet GitHub : Guide Complet

by Alex Johnson 60 views

Bienvenue ! Si vous travaillez sur un projet GitHub collaboratif, il est essentiel de reconnaître et de documenter les personnes qui contribuent à sa création. C'est là qu'intervient le fichier AUTHOR.md. Dans ce guide complet, nous allons vous montrer comment créer et maintenir un fichier AUTHOR.md efficace pour votre projet, en commençant par les bases et en allant jusqu'aux meilleures pratiques. Nous allons couvrir toutes les étapes nécessaires, en veillant à ce que ce soit clair et facile à suivre, même si vous débutez avec GitHub.

Pourquoi un fichier AUTHOR.md est-il important ?

Comprendre l'importance de AUTHOR.md est crucial pour tout projet collaboratif. Ce fichier joue un rôle fondamental dans la reconnaissance des contributions et la transparence du projet. Il sert de point de référence clair pour identifier les créateurs et les contributeurs, ce qui est particulièrement important dans les projets open source où les contributions proviennent de nombreuses sources.

Avantages clés de l'utilisation de AUTHOR.md :

  • Reconnaissance des contributeurs : Il donne une reconnaissance formelle aux personnes qui ont travaillé sur le projet, ce qui est essentiel pour le moral et la motivation.
  • Transparence : Il offre une liste claire des personnes impliquées, ce qui aide à la compréhension du projet et facilite la communication.
  • Crédibilité : Il ajoute de la crédibilité au projet en montrant qui est derrière, ce qui est essentiel pour attirer de nouveaux contributeurs et utilisateurs.
  • Facilité de recherche : Il permet de trouver rapidement les personnes à contacter pour des questions ou des collaborations.
  • Documentation du projet : Il fait partie de la documentation du projet, ce qui aide les nouveaux venus à comprendre qui est impliqué.

En résumé, un fichier AUTHOR.md bien maintenu est un signe de professionnalisme et d'attention aux détails, ce qui peut faire une grande différence dans le succès de votre projet.

Étapes pour créer un fichier AUTHOR.md efficace

La création d'un fichier AUTHOR.md est une tâche simple mais essentielle. Suivez ces étapes pour configurer correctement votre fichier et vous assurer qu'il est facile à comprendre et à maintenir. Voici un guide pas à pas pour vous aider à démarrer.

Étape 1 : Création du fichier AUTHOR.md

La première étape consiste à créer le fichier AUTHOR.md à la racine de votre dépôt GitHub. Cela se fait généralement en utilisant l'interface GitHub, votre éditeur de code préféré ou la ligne de commande.

  1. Dans GitHub : Naviguez vers votre dépôt et créez un nouveau fichier. Nommez-le AUTHOR.md.
  2. Avec un éditeur de code : Créez un nouveau fichier nommé AUTHOR.md dans le répertoire racine de votre projet.
  3. Via la ligne de commande : Utilisez la commande touch AUTHOR.md pour créer le fichier.

Assurez-vous que le fichier est placé au bon endroit pour qu'il soit facilement accessible à tous les contributeurs.

Étape 2 : Ajouter les noms des auteurs et contributeurs

Après avoir créé le fichier, la prochaine étape consiste à ajouter les noms des auteurs et des contributeurs. Cette section du fichier doit être claire, concise et facile à lire. Incluez les informations pertinentes pour chaque personne.

  1. Format de base : Utilisez un format simple tel que : Nom complet - [Rôle] ou Nom complet - @NomUtilisateurGitHub.

  2. Exemple :

    Yohann EKAMBIE SOUAMY - Développeur principal
    [Nom du coéquipier] - [Rôle]
    [Nom du professeur] (superviseur) - Superviseur
    
  3. Informations supplémentaires (facultatif) : Vous pouvez ajouter des liens vers les profils GitHub, les adresses e-mail ou d'autres informations de contact.

    Yohann EKAMBIE SOUAMY - Développeur principal - [GitHub](https://github.com/votre_nom_utilisateur)
    

Étape 3 : Commit et push des changements

Une fois que vous avez ajouté les noms des auteurs, enregistrez le fichier et effectuez un commit des changements. Cela implique d'utiliser les commandes Git pour enregistrer et envoyer les modifications à votre dépôt GitHub.

  1. Commit : Utilisez une description claire et concise pour votre commit, comme :